life also Want is Vertues clog and the most violent spur and provocation to all wickedness It fits men for all vassallage and slavery It puts out the eys of reason and renders mens minds brutish It subjects their Spirits to all servile wickedness and their Bodies to all unjust burdens of corporal calamities and miseries It maketh Souldiers slaves to bloudy Designes Vassals of base and wicked enterprises to kill if commanded or not commanded one another or their best friends and to engage in bloud against any or against all the Free-born People to destroy them Extreme and unjust Poverty caused by cruel oppression is the iron chain of cursed bondage which makes men slaves to other mens wills and wickedness Slaves to their own sins slaves to all miseries slaves to their own utter ●uine slaves to destruction of Body and Spirit They that put the poor and the Souldiers and the middle sort of people in iron chains of unjust wrongs and oppressions and they that do not effectually endeavour to break their chains and to redress their wrongs and oppressions bring the guilt of the bloud of the poor and of the Nation upon themselves and upon the Nation The poor of the Nation for the most part are Souldiers undone in service turn'd out and deprived of their proper Rights the price of their bloud Many of the Nation are made poor in pursuing their and the Peoples Rights and Liberties and the rest of the poor for the most part are such as are undone by slavery and oppression I mention these things for no other purpose but that the bloud-guilty defilement of the Land if possible may be purged from it and for redress of it I propose First that the Foot may have 12. d. per diem from the begining of the Service as was promised or as due by a better right the just claim of Equity and Necessity Why should the Souldiers eat ashes and be clothed in rags by those for whom they have purchased by their hazard and bloud to be clothed in Scarlet and to eat the fat of the Land Secondly That the constant future pay for the Foot be at least and when things are as cheap as they have bin twelve pence per diem and that their present and future pay be as rates of all provisions are now and may be so much above twelve pence per diem as may competently maintain them and their charge in due health with honesty 3. That Troopers and Dragoons may have 2. s 6. d per diem from the begining of the Service and for future what more may justly countervail their necessities the deerness and scarcity of all things considered 4. That the sick and wounded Horse and Foot that for that cause are out of Service may have the same pay that they in service have but not pay for horses except they keep horses for the Service The Souldiers when sick and wounded have most need of their pay and they best deserve it who in discharge of their faithfulness have suffered most 5. That the sick and wounded Officers may the same pay which they had in service it being extreme hard and unjust measure that they or the Souldiers should be then most destitute when they have most need or that their faithfulness wherein they have hazarded their lives and bin wounded should be punished with privation or abridgement of their pay 6. That all Officers and Souldiers that have bin faithful to their trust and for that cause or otherwise unjustly turn'd out dismissed or cashiered may be forthwith restored to their respective charge and places of trust and have all legal and due administrations of Right and Justice and equal and answerable reparations given them in all just relations For it is unreasonable and unjust in the Nation and in its Trustees and Officers and dangerous to the Nation That they that have bin ever faithful to their trust and born the burden of the Service should be turned out or cashiered especially without due satisfaction and other Officers and Souldiers perhaps false to their present Trust or late enemies to it or newters or not fit for Service should ' be trusted with the charge and trust of the Nation Seventhly That all Widdows and Orphants or the next kindred of all such Souldiers or Officers if they have been faithful to their Trust as have been or shall be dead or slain in Service may have their Arrears Audited and paid them that the Nation may be free from the guilt and sins of bloud and oppression least God say to it or to many of it as Elisha to Ahab for Naboths bloud Hast thou killed and also taken possession or least God plead the Cause of the many thousands of Souldiers slain by cruel and unjust murder and oppression and the Cause of their desolate widdows and fatherless with the Nation and Representative of it and say Have you killed not one man as Naboth was but one but many thousans not who denied you their vineyards but gave their lives for you to do you service Have you killed them by keeping back the slender pittance of their deer purchase their due Pay which should have kept them alive Have you killed there by keeping back the price of their blouds who kept not back their own bloud that they might preserve your lives and Estates entire Did you enthral their bodies in all corporal calamities exigences extremities even unto death and did you kill their bodies did their calamities and extreme exigents enslave their Souls and Spirits in all excess of wickedness for ●so greater inforcement can be to all wickedness then necessity are they utterly cut of and killed Body and Soul in and by their and in them your wickedness And have you cut off and killed them in body and soul To keep back and bridle them from wickedness had been your duty and did you set your steely spurs of oppression in their sides and cause them to rush headlong into all wickedness and perish in it Did you kill them by keeping back the price of their hazard and bloud which had you paid them they had not perished or you had bin guiltless And have you taken possessian of it Did you possess the whole Land in peace and did you keep back when you had no need the price of their lives from their desolate widdows and forsaken fatherless Did you give possession of it to others that had no right to it and did dogs to whom it was not due lick their bloud Did you when you had power free the Nation from bloud or by not doing it plunge and re-involve it in a new bloudy War Did Ahab when sharply reproved humble himself and have you hardned your hearts when friendly admonished in the spirit of meekness Did you harken to corrupters and seducers and despise imprison persecute and destroy those that did faithfully admonish and friendly exhort you Let the Nation at least the Conscientious Party seriously consider these things as

The Complaint of Thomas Harby Quartermaster of the Regiment lately under the Command of Major Generall Skippon against Richard Ashfield Lieutenant Col. of the same Regiment Charge I. FIrst The Complainant saith that the said Lieutenant Colonel keepeth back from him six weeks pay amounting to seven pounds due to him from the 26 of Feb. 1647. to the 9 of April 1648. And keepeth receipts in his hands for 81.15 having not withstanding received out of the Complanants pay the said summe I cannot set downe the proofes of this or of any Charge because the Court Martiall would not admit me to make any proofe nor my witnesses to be examined though I had Petitioned the Court Martiall for that purpose and had Order upon that Petition from the said Court under the Judg-Advocates hand I was mustered the 26 of February 1647. and the precedent Quartermaster was crost out of the role because dead before and I had Commission from the Generall bearing the same date with that muster and the mony which was allowed by the State upon that muster the Lieutenant Colonel received and paid it as he saith to the widow of the precedent Quartermaster as in right to the said Quattermaster whereas it had been rather due to any Alien or to any new-born or un-born infant if living because living then to him that was dead before any part of it was due for to any living it might be rather due for their service but to the dead nothing can be due for their service to the State after they are dead no Mustermaster may muster a man dead upon paine of death nor passe any man if he know it that is dead before the date of the Muster and before the Muster-roles are closed neither was this the Muster-masters but the Lieutenant Colonels fault but to deprive the States living servants of their due pay to pay it to the dead that never did nor ever could do service for it and who when living were not really and indeed the States Servants but usurpers over and intruders upon the Proprieties and Rights of those who were really and indeed the States Servants is worse then false muster or to muster the dead for the living What the Lieutenant Colonel spake at the Court-Martiall as being meer aire and emptinesse I omit But if I may be admitted upon equall terms of freedom and right to have a legall and just tryall let the Lieutenant Colonel object what he can and chuse whom he will to assist him I shall by Gods assistance declare to what he or
it was no satisfaction as to the assoylment of Ahab by the Elders of Israel from the bloud of Naboth that Naboth was put to death by a wicked Representative through false witness Also that the evidence of men of Pharasaical and bloudy Spirits common Barretters and men of Belial and such as manifest loosness and little or no Conscience in their conversations may not be easily admitted in Judgement especially against men of known honesty and integrity Let their testimony be circumspectly examined and if their evidence upon due examination be found false let them suffer the same punishment which had bin due to the defender if their witness had bin true 8 Consider the wrong and abuse done to the Souldiers and Nation in not paying the Souldiers at disbanding their full and total due for their Service especially in disbanding some without having their Arrears Audited and Stated without any Debenter and without any Pay at Disbanding First Because the Nation is thereby made guilty of devouring the Symbol and price of the Bloud and Lives of the Souldiers who with the uttermost hazard of their bloud and lives have supported the Nation this David abhorred and would not drink the price of the bloud of his souldiers though it was but water and he himself like to perish for want of it Secondly the Nation is hereby made guilty of most unnatural ingratitude of extensive horror and vastness Thirdly The Nation is hereby made guilty of perfidious violation and enfringment of the Faith and Honor of the Nation and the Army of its Faith and Honor in its just Engagements to the contrary Fourthly By this means many of the Army and Nation were justly and some desperatly imbittered and provoked and thereby as a just punishment of this Nations bloudy sins a new War was caused wherin the whole Nation was at the very brink of being wholly lost Fifthly The Nation is thereby made guilty of the bloud that was shed in that War and of its own extream hazard by that War for the violation of the Faith of the Nation by the Nation and of the Army by the Army was judged to be the undoubted main Cause of that dangerous and bloudy War and of all the distresses and miseries that have thereby since ensued therefore it had been more safe and honorable better accepted of men and more just in the sight of God though they had Disbanded but. Ten in a day to have paid them their total and full Due in Arrears at Disbanding Sixthly Consider that a Debenter is but a titular and no real Interest and satisfies not the Nations and Peoples nor the Souldiers just interest in relation to the Freedom of the Nation from the slain of guilt that lies upon it and in relation to the Souldiers in point of Right The Kings Party are r●koned by some better without Debenters because they are not therewith undone and destroyed by fruitless seeking their Pay in Arrears till they starve and perish To prevent this and procure present necessary relief many Souldiers are forced to sell as Esa● his birth right for pottage their Debenters f●r some small me inconsiderable sum of money perhaps Ten pound in Arrears for Ten or five shillings of present money So whiles the Souldiers serve the State with hazards of their lives perhaps they that have bin their enemies in field or their oppressers receive their pay in arrears and by making advantage of their necessities wrong and defraud them of the price of their bloud and they and their families miserably without remedy starve and perish for want of it Consider this bloudy extortion and the cause of it necessity and the cause of that necessity a paper insteed of real pay insufficient to relieve the least necessity Consider the equity that this superlative extortion and the causes of it be effectually abrogated that all such contracts may be null and that the Souldiers may receive the entire price of so deer a purchase without fraud infallibly 9. Consider the sad condition of all the Foot and Horse in relation to their present pay and of the disbanded sick and wounded Souldiers Many of the Foot and Horse have Families to provide for now whether is 8 d per diem sufficient to maintain a single man in any due equipage as to conserve health or keep him an honest man Much less him that hath a charge and family A single man in ordinary health may eat eight penny worth of bread and wholsom meat as rates are at one meal and yet be forc'd to drink water with it But a Souldiers clothes and linen and washing and reparations and shoes and stockings if he order himself in any wholsom or seemly manner will cost him 4 d per diem throughout the yeer So then he hath 4 d a day to find him which as rates are is not so much as 2 d a day was formerly and which is not sufficient for one Souldier to afford him half of one good meal in a day through the year and yet this must maintain his Wife and Family also if he have any And because this pittance too short for any prisoner is too much for a S●uldier about a third part of their pay in Arrears must be deducted for Free-quarter which no Law nor Equity can justifie except they that deduct it can prove to whom and from whom in particular it is due and pay it accordingly and then the rest of the Souldiers pay in arrears which amounts to nothing except extreme damage and loss looking after it must be paid them seldom or never So that the condition of Souldiers of the disbanded sick and wounded much more is the most exquisite master-piece of oppression and slavery that can be conceived and directly and wholy against all humanity much more against Christian equity integrity and goodness The Souldiers of Horse and Foot are Free-born English and not Native Bondslaves Slavery and Bondage in corporal and spiritual Corporal Bondage is a subduing and bringing under of the Body by sore labor and servile work or watchings not affording food and rayment sufficient to bear up the body in its laborious thrall Spiritual bondage is co-incident to Corporal bondage For as a corrupt vessel corrupteth what is contained in it so the bodies of the Souldiers brought low by many surfets through sundry constant hard services wearied with often watchings and ill accomodations lamed and broken with bruises wounds heats hunger cold aches and often sicknesses filled with all serdes and filth of lothsom poverty and nakedness renders their Spirits slavish and abject their persons desperate and careless of themselves and families and them and their families debauched and wicked and ready and prone to pursue rash and unjust courses which cast them upon the mercies of their Representatives who condemn and cashier them deprive them of their just and necessary livelihood the staff of their lives and bridle which should restrain them from wickedness and they deprive many of
what highly concerns the entire safeties of them and it Eighthly For relieving of the rest of the poor and for preserving of the middle sort of people from extream poverty and beggary Let every parish be brought into a Body represented and constitute a Representative and Representators of its own in its self Let the body represented Conveen as oft as there shall be just cause the body Representative if need be every week Let the end of the Conveening of the body represented and of the body representative be especially at first to determine who are the poor of that body that must be relieved and how relieved Secondly Who are the middle sort that cannot relieve and need not be relieved And Thirdly who are the rich that may relieve and bear some burden and what burden they may bear towards the discharge of the Debts of the Nation and relief of the poor The poor are to be relieved by having all Commons Fennes Forrests Parks and donations of Houses Lands and Monies that have been anciently their due restored to them and a stock of cattel raised for them to improve it for their maintenance They that cannot improve Land or Cattel by their labour are to be relieved by being set at work and what they want of sufficiency to relieve them by their labour must be allowed by Contributions Secondly The middle sort that cannot relieve and need not relief and the poor must be freed from all burdens that they may the better provide for and maintain their own Families and to this end let Excise and Tythes be taken off from all 2 Where Tythes have been bought let just recompence be given to the Buyer if it may be by the Seller and let the Seller in like manner require his satisfaction 3 The considerations and original grounds upon which Tythes were first granted by the people are to be considered If they were at first freely demised and granted by the people and not extorted and if the considerations and grounds upon which they were demised and graunted were in those times visibly just and equal then there is some reason they should be re-bought by the people they not paying more then what the buyer paid Thirdly Let all Taxes Sessements and Quartering be taken off from the poor and middle sort of people and let their Landlords bear their burden Fourthly Let no Farmers pay any Taxes or Sessements nor bear any burden of Free-Quarter or otherwise in relation to the Land they Rent For Free Quarter is not nor can be quite taken away as Rates of Provisions are and the Souldiers Pay being no more Fifthly Let no Souldiers Quarter in Cities and Market-Towns which causeth scarcity and famine in the Land and destroyes the poor and middle sort of people Representors of every Parish are to be but two their Office is to see and provide that the poor and middle sort of people whose Representors they are be not oppressed or deprived of their just Rights and to obtain them where wanting that all due administrations of Right and Justice be extended to all persons and to decide and end all differences and cause strife to cease in their respective Parishes without going to Law as Heathens to destroy one another To compleate a perfect Representative in every Parish let eleven or twelve more be added to the two Representors to performe the same Office with them where they have first done their endeavours and cannot determine or end any difference Let every compleat Representative consist of twelve men and a President Let their Representors especially and also the body Representative be men fearing God dealing truly and hating Covetousness haters of Oppression enemies to Vsurpers and Oppressors impartial to all free from Pharisaical bloudy rigour and lovers and approvers of the Nations and Armies just Engagements for the Nations Freedom and the just Liberties and Interests of all persons If two or twelve so qualified cannot be found in some Parishes then they are to joyn with some other Parish or Parishes until so many may be found No person or grieved parties shall be tyed to refer their grievances to the said two or twelve unless they freely chuse them themselves otherwise they may equally and freely chuse any other two or twelve Every person in every Represented and Representative may freely give his Vote and Advice but if the Sentence and Result be recented as unjust their sufferage and Voyce only that are known to be conscientious and qualified as aforesaid shall stand and the Voyces of others though never so rich and powerful usurpers and oppressors be of no force Two Representors in every Parish elected by the Represented or by the poor and middle sort of people in it may by the approbation and assent of their respective poor and middle sort of people chuse two for the County or Shire to perform the like Offices to the poor and middle sort of people of the Shire or County Also two Representors chosen in every Shire or County may by approbation and assent of their respective Parochial Representors and of the middle sort of people and poor of the Nation chuse and appoint two Representors for the middle sort of people and poor of the Nation who being fitly qualified may reduce the sad and afflicted condition of the poor and middle sort of people into an expeditious and right order of speedy and effectual redress Consider that slavery is the most vile and miserable condition and blackest curse
